NPT’s ‘Child Survivors of the Holocaust’ Event

Join NPT and the GJCC for this discussion with firsthand accounts and local scholars, inspired by The U.S. and the Holocaust, a film by Ken Burns, Lynn Novick and Sarah Botstein.

NPT’s Jessica Turk will moderate a panel and show clips focusing on the impacts of the Holocaust on child survivors and future generations. Panelists include Dr. Adam Meyer, Professor of Jewish Studies at Vanderbilt University, Francis Cutler Hahn, Nashville resident and child Holocaust survivor.

This program is free and open to the public, but RSVPs are requested. Refreshments will be served during this event.
